What is an LPC?

An LPC (Licensed Professional Counselor) is a mental health professional who provides counseling and therapy services to individuals, couples, and groups. They help clients work through emotional, behavioral, and psychological challenges using various therapeutic techniques. LPCs often work in private practices, hospitals, schools, and community mental health centers. To become an LPC, individuals must complete a master’s degree in counseling, gain supervised clinical experience, and pass a licensing exam.

What are the typical daily responsibilities of an LPC?

As an LPC, your daily responsibilities generally include conducting individual or group counseling sessions, developing and implementing treatment plans, documenting client progress, and participating in case consultations with colleagues or supervisors. You may also be responsible for crisis intervention, client advocacy, and ongoing professional development activities. LPCs often collaborate with other mental health professionals, healthcare providers, or community resources to ensure comprehensive support for their clients. The work environment is usually a private practice, clinic, hospital, or community agency, offering both individual and team-based interactions. This diversity in daily tasks helps keep the role dynamic and allows you to make a meaningful difference in clients' lives.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the LPC position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Licensed Professional Counselor (LPC), you need a master's degree in counseling or a related field, state licensure, strong counseling techniques, and knowledge of mental health theories. Familiarity with electronic health record (EHR) systems, clinical documentation software, and evidence-based therapeutic modalities is typically required. Excellent listening skills, empathy, cultural competence, and strong ethical standards distinguish top performers in this role. These skills are essential for effectively helping clients improve their mental health and for meeting ethical and legal responsibilities.

What else can I do with an LPC?

An LPC (Licensed Professional Counselor) can work in various settings such as mental health clinics, schools, hospitals, or private practice. They can specialize in areas like addiction, trauma, or family therapy, and often pursue additional certifications or advanced degrees to expand their scope of practice.

Where do licensed professional counselors make the most money?

Licensed professional counselors tend to earn higher salaries in healthcare settings such as hospitals, outpatient clinics, and private practices, especially in regions with higher living costs. Salaries can also increase with experience, specialization, and additional certifications, but geographic location remains a significant factor influencing income levels.
